Beaconsfield fire – Man rescued
A fire broke out in the kitchen of a property in Maxwell Road, Beaconsfield today, Thursday 29th May 2014.
The fire brigade were alerted to the incident at 1.40pm and one fire engine with crew was despatched from Beaconsfield fire station.
The cause of the file is thought to have been a grill which had been left on. Firefighters rescued a man, who was uninjured, and used one hose reel to extinguish the fire. A Positive Pressure Ventilation fan was also used in the operation.
